Q3 Planning Note — Varnholt Systems

For the board: our large-deal discount policy is being revised ahead of Q3. Deals above the enterprise threshold currently receive ad-hoc discounts averaging 18%, eroding margin on the Kestrelline suite. The proposal caps standard discounts at 12%, with exceptions requiring sign-off from the pricing committee chaired by Director Ilsa Moreng. Finance projects a 2.4-point margin recovery by year end if adopted in Brandlow and Ostevik regions first. Further context is set out in the confidential note below.

management briefing: The renewal with Ulaathix Group closes at $2 million a year, 15 percent below the last contract. Project Oliwyn slips by two quarters because of the audit delay.

**Q: The Chalkline timetable solver is stuck on "resolving conflicts" — what should I check first?**

A: This usually means the constraint pool contains a circular room assignment, often introduced by a late manual edit from a school admin. Check the solver's conflict log for cycles, then requeue the affected campus with the relaxation flag enabled. Do not restart the whole worker fleet; that discards warm caches. Full triage steps are documented on the internal page below.

runbook for yahop-hawif: https://confluence.zemvarlabs.internal/pages/pages/browse/c89f8afc

CI note — Turnstile counter (Gateflux)

So the flaky test isn't the counter logic, it's the fixture clock: the stadium ingress simulator fires two ticks in the same millisecond and the dedup window eats one. Widened the window to 5ms and it's green. Please sanity-check my math on peak throughput. The passing run's token is pinned below.

build token for tajeg-bajep: htk14_409ba9df6b8acb